The 1N6165AUS belongs to the category of semiconductor devices.
It is commonly used as a rectifier diode in electronic circuits.
The 1N6165AUS is typically available in a DO-201AD package.
This diode serves as a crucial component in converting alternating current (AC) to direct current (DC) in various electronic applications.
It is usually packaged in reels or tubes, with quantities varying based on manufacturer specifications.
The 1N6165AUS has the following specifications: - Maximum Average Forward Current: 6A - Peak Repetitive Reverse Voltage: 200V - Operating Temperature Range: -65°C to +175°C - Forward Surge Current: 150A
The 1N6165AUS features a standard DO-201AD package with two leads. The anode is connected to the positive terminal, while the cathode is connected to the negative terminal.
When a positive voltage is applied to the anode and a negative voltage to the cathode, the diode conducts, allowing current to flow in one direction. In reverse bias, the diode blocks the current flow.
The 1N6165AUS is widely used in power supplies, battery chargers, and other electronic equipment requiring rectification of AC to DC.
